What is ckBTC?

ckBTC is a creation from a proposal by the DFINITY platform. The Internet Computer (IC) utilizes smart contracts called canisters, which can hold real Bitcoin on the Bitcoin blockchain using Threshold ECDSA Signatures and Direct Integration with Bitcoin. This approach allows users to trust only the IC and the BTC networks without intermediaries. However, as the canisters hold actual Bitcoin, they also inherit the slow and expensive transaction times associated with Bitcoin.

ckBTC is a 1:1 substitute for Bitcoin created through a smart canister contract that builds on direct integration with the Bitcoin blockchain. This means that ckBTC is a native token on the Internet Computer, allowing for fast and low-cost transactions while being backed by real Bitcoin on the blockchain. The planned fee for ckBTC transactions is 0.0000001 ckBTC, the equivalent of 10 satoshis.

Users can use the "ckBTC minter" canister smart contract to deposit real Bitcoin to their deposit address and receive an equal amount of ckBTC minus fees. Similarly, users can return ckBTC tokens to the canister to receive an equal amount of real Bitcoin at a specified Bitcoin address, minus fees. ckBTC follows the ICRC-1 token standard and is owned by the Network Nervous System (NNS), meaning that upgrades to the canisters can only be made with approval from the NNS. There is no individual party in control of the canisters.

ckBTC is transparent, allowing users to see the amount of Bitcoin the ckBTC minter holds and all the Bitcoin UTXOs it holds. The supply of ckBTC tokens can also be viewed, ensuring that all ckBTC is always backed by BTC.

The goal of ckBTC

Integrating Bitcoin into the Internet allows users to store and transfer Bitcoin. Still, these transactions can be slow and expensive due to their reliance on the Bitcoin blockchain. To improve the speed and cost of these transactions, we are working on creating a Bitcoin ledger that runs on the Internet Computer. This ledger will enable users to

  1. Trade Bitcoin for ckBTC Bitcoin(ckBTC) directly on the Internet Computer chain
  2. Transfer Bitcoin quickly and inexpensively using the Internet Computer chain.
  3. Convert ckBTC back into real Bitcoin.

One major advantage of this ledger is that it does not require the involvement of any trusted third parties, as it provides its custodial services. Additionally, the high efficiency of the Internet Computer means that transfers will be fast and incur minimal fees.

While this is just one example of a ledger canister, we welcome the community to create their ledgers with similar or different goals. We have decided to develop this ledger ourselves for two reasons: first, we want to have this functionality available as soon as possible so that developers can begin building Bitcoin smart contracts after the Bitcoin integration is launched; second, we want to offer our ledger as a well-tested sample project to demonstrate the capabilities of the Bitcoin integration and inspire the development of other ledger canisters.

When will ckBTC be released?

ckBTC is a cryptocurrency currently being developed with a planned release in early 2023. In the meantime, a simple illustration of how it works is available on the testnet, and a test version of ckBTC called ckTESTBTC has been made available on the mainnet.

This test version allows developers to test integrate with ckBTC and users to help test the code. To use ckTESTBTC, users can send testnet Bitcoin to their deposit address and then use ckTESTBTC to transact. The Bitfinity wallet by Infinityswap already supports ICRC-1 tokens and can be set up to use ckTESTBTC.

To redeem ckTESTBTC for testnet Bitcoin, users can follow the steps in the "ckBTC to Bitcoin" section of the README. Additionally, a dashboard shows the status of ckTESTBTC, including ongoing operations and UTXOs controlled by the minter. This dashboard can be used to confirm that all ckTESTBTC is backed by testnet Bitcoin.
